Frequently asked questions

What is the name of La Bussiere's airport?
Merignac Airport (BOD) is the main airport in La Bussiere.
How many airlines fly to La Bussiere?
There are 25 air carriers connecting La Bussiere with 42 airports globally.
Which airlines fly to La Bussiere?
Air France operates the majority of the flights to La Bussiere. Grabbing an Air France flight from Paris is the preferred way of getting there.
How many nonstop flights are there to La Bussiere?
Organising an amazing La Bussiere adventure is easy when there are 298 nonstop flights every week to get you there.
Where are the most popular flights to La Bussiere departing from?
The most popular flights to La Bussiere depart from Paris, Lyon and Amsterdam airports.
How long is the flight to La Bussiere Airport?
If you're flying to La Bussiere from Paris, you'll have a flight duration of 1 hour and 15 minutes. Those departing from Lyon can expect to be in the air for 1 hour and 8 minutes. From Amsterdam it's around 1 hour and 41 minutes away.

Do you have any tips for my flight to La Bussiere?
We've pulled together all the info you need to make your journey a pleasant experience. Follow our tips and you'll be cruising through the airport and discovering La Bussiere in no time at all. What to pack in your hand luggage:

  • It's easy — first, pack in your passport, travel docs, bank cards and vital medications. Next, you'll need some entertainment to while away the time. A juicy novel and a phone crammed with your favourite shows are good options. If you hope to catch more than just forty winks, a comfy neck pillow and some earplugs will also come in handy. Finally, leave space for a few toiletry items to ensure you hop off the plane looking fresh and ready to go.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• Squeeze all your full-sized bottles of hair gel and hairspray in your checked luggage. Any liquids in your carry-on suitcase larger than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res) will be confiscated. Sharp objects, like a pocket knife, and dangerous products which are flammable or explosive, such as flares, chemicals agents and poisons, are also not allowed.

What to wear on a flight:

  • The aisles of an airplane are no place for a fashion parade. Dress in comfortable layers and go for shoes that are enclosed, flat and easy to take on and off.
  • The result of prolonged periods of inactivity, deep vein thrombosis (DVT) is a blood clot condition that can affect passengers during long flights. Reduce the risks by drinking water, keeping your legs and ankles moving and wearing compression socks to help improve your circulation.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to La Bussiere?
The trick is to be prepared before you reach security. That way, you'll be hopping onto that plane to La Bussiere in no time at all. Follow these tips and get your trip off to a fantastic start:

  • Your boarding pass and travel ID will need to be presented to security personnel. Keep them handy so you don't hold up the line.
  • After that, both you and your hand luggage will be X-rayed. To make the process quick and painless, remove anything that might set the alarms off. Personal belongings such as your belt, jacket and headphones need to go through the machine.
  • For just a few minutes, you'll need to unplug from technology. Your laptop, phone and any other electronics will also need to go through the scanner.
  • Travelling with your favourite hand cream? No problem. As long as it's in a container no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res) and it's stored in a clear zip-lock bag, you can bring it with you in your carry-on.
  • It's also likely that you'll be asked to remove your shoes for scanning, so wearing slip-on sneakers is always a good idea.
  • Take all prohibited items out of your carry-on bag. If you have any sharp or pointed objects, put them in your checked luggage. They won't be allowed in the cabin.
